DID Press: At least three people were killed and several others wounded after two separate shooting incidents in Bannu city, located in Pakistan’s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province.

According to The Express Tribune, the first incident occurred on Wednesday in the Mitha Khel area within the jurisdiction of the Mandan police station. The shooting followed a clash between two rival groups, leaving three people dead and six others injured. The condition of three of the wounded was described as critical.
Police officials said an investigation has been launched to identify and apprehend those responsible.
In a separate incident, unidentified gunmen opened fire on a vehicle near Mandan Gate, injuring a police officer and his son.
Authorities confirmed that a search operation is underway to track down the attackers, while the motive behind the assault remains unclear.
These incidents come only three days after four police officers were killed in two separate shootings within four hours in Bannu.
